Tobías Benjamín Funez Coronel has been competing for 4 years. His best event is the 3×3: a personal-best single of 14.29, set at CSC Decimo Aniversario - FP UNA 2025, puts him in the top 22.0% of the 284,439 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 67th in Paraguay. Across 5 competitions since March 2023, he has put 50 official solves on the record across two events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 20% around a typical one, an early reading from 8 counted rounds. His 3×3 best has come down from 32.25 in March 2023 to 14.29, a 56% improvement. He has entered five competitions, more competitions than 83% of everyone who has ever competed.
